When considering best places to travel with kids, Paris stands out with its perfect blend of iconic landmarks and interactive experiences. Beyond the expected enchantment of Disneyland Paris, the city offers innovative cultural programs designed specifically for young visitors. The Louvre's children's audio guides transform art appreciation into captivating treasure hunts, while the Cité des Sciences et de l'Industrie makes complex scientific concepts accessible through hands-on exhibits. Seine River boat tours provide unique perspectives of architectural wonders, often sparking children's curiosity about history and engineering.
Barcelona's Mediterranean climate and creative spirit position it among Europe's most kid-friendly destinations. The city's beaches feature designated play areas with professional supervision, allowing parents to relax while children enjoy safe water activities. Architectural wonders like Park Güell stimulate young imaginations through Gaudí's playful designs, while the CosmoCaixa Science Museum offers interactive experiments that make learning physics and biology exciting. Local culinary traditions, from chocolate churros to colorful markets, provide delicious cultural immersion for the whole family.
Vienna redefines family trip ideas by combining imperial grandeur with child-centered innovation. The Tiergarten Schönbrunn, the world's oldest zoo, offers daily animal encounters within the stunning grounds of Schönbrunn Palace. Modern museums like Haus der Musik allow children to compose digital symphonies, while historic tram rides through the city center create living history lessons. Vienna's famous coffeehouses now include dedicated play corners and special children's menus, making traditional Austrian culture accessible to younger visitors.
Amsterdam's bike-friendly infrastructure makes it perfect for European family vacations focused on active exploration. Specialized rental shops provide child seats, trailers, and even balance bikes for toddlers, enabling safe cycling along scenic canals. The NEMO Science Museum's rooftop experiments and the Artis Zoo's nocturnal exhibits offer hands-on learning experiences, while pancake houses and cheese markets introduce Dutch culinary traditions in child-friendly formats. The city's compact size and English-speaking locals further enhance accessibility for international families.
Copenhagen transforms family trip ideas into real-life fairy tale adventures. Tivoli Gardens combines nostalgic charm with modern thrill rides, while the Experimentarium's interactive science exhibits make learning tangible for children of all ages. The city's commitment to sustainability shines through in its numerous parks, organic food markets, and bike-sharing programs - teaching valuable environmental lessons through experience. Hans Christian Andersen's legacy lives on through storytelling sessions at historic sites and whimsical statues scattered throughout the city center.
When planning European family vacations, timing and preparation significantly impact the experience. Shoulder seasons (April-May and September-October) typically offer milder weather, smaller crowds, and better accommodation rates. Many museums and attractions provide online booking options for family tickets, often including skip-the-line privileges. Rail passes specifically designed for families deliver substantial savings for multi-city itineraries, while apartment rentals frequently offer more space and amenities than traditional hotel rooms at comparable prices.
Q: What are the most budget-friendly family destinations in Europe?
Lisbon, Budapest, and Kraków offer excellent value with affordable accommodations, inexpensive public transportation, and numerous free attractions including parks, historic squares, and changing-of-the-guard ceremonies.
Q: How can I find truly kid-friendly accommodations in Europe?
Beyond standard hotel filters, look for properties certified by family travel organizations or those offering baby-proofing services, children's activity programs, and kid-sized amenities. Many European cities now have "aparthotels" combining hotel services with residential conveniences like kitchens and laundry facilities.
Q: Are there European destinations suitable for families with very young children?
Scandinavian countries particularly excel in infant/toddler facilities, with nearly all public spaces equipped with nursing rooms, stroller access, and play areas. German and Austrian cities also maintain exceptionally high standards for family infrastructure including clean, accessible public restrooms with changing tables.
